趣学python编程(六、关于蓝桥杯比赛)

2023-11-21 01:04

本文主要是介绍趣学python编程(六、关于蓝桥杯比赛),希望对大家解决编程问题提供一定的参考价值,需要的开发者们随着小编来一起学习吧!

蓝桥杯全国软件和信息技术专业人才大赛简称“蓝桥杯”,是由工业和信息化部人才交流中心举办的国内最大的信息技术竞赛。为促进中小学科技创新,提升中小学生逻辑思维,发现和培养面向未来的科技精英人才。

蓝桥杯介绍

蓝桥杯全国软件和信息技术专业人才大赛简称“蓝桥杯”,是由工业和信息化部人才交流中心举办的信息技术竞赛,2016年“蓝桥杯”增设中小学创意编程组(简称青少组)。2022年9月蓝桥杯青少组入围教育部《2022-2025学年面向中小学生的全国性竞赛活动名单》,根据《面向中小学生的全国性竞赛活动管理办法》(教监管厅函〔2022〕4号)精神,蓝桥杯青少组比赛坚持公益、自愿、平等、公平公正等原则,旨在提升学生的科技素养、计算思维和程序设计能力,贯彻党的教育方针、发展素质教育,促进中小学生健康成长、全面发展。获得名次成绩优异者,可保送至大学。另还有蓝桥奖学金计划,激励更多的青少年向具备科学家潜质的方向发展。

为了进一步培养和发掘优秀青少年,激励更多的青少年向具备科学家潜质的方向发展,让科学创新的种子在每一个青少年心中种下,生根发芽、茁壮成长,蓝桥青少在蓝桥组委会的大力支持之下,联合《中小学信息技术教育》杂志共同推广启动“蓝桥青少奖学金”,助力中国具备科学家潜质的青少年健康成长、全面发展,走上科技创新之路蓝桥青少希望借由“蓝桥青少奖学金计划”,大力激发青少年科学创新潜力,让科学创新的种子在每一个青少年心中种下,生根发芽,茁壮成长。国家的未来,在新一代青少年手中。

蓝桥杯大赛首席专家倪光南院士说:“蓝桥杯以考促学,塑造了领跑全国的人才培养选拨模式,并获得了行业的深度认可。” 

蓝桥杯大赛是工业和信息化部人才交流中心举办的全国性专业信息技术赛事,已经成功举办了14届,历时15年。2022-2023学年是蓝桥杯的第14届比赛。 15年来,做为国内领先的信息技术赛事,蓝桥杯吸引了北大清华在内的超过1600所院校、近万家校外培训机构、每年近20万名学子参赛,吸引了IBM、百度等知名企业全程参与。

人才是推动产业发展的第一生产力,只有广聚英才,全面培育,突破高精尖技术人才制约的“瓶颈”,才能够为我国的产业发展保驾护航。

精彩瞬间

如何准备

蓝桥杯大赛在国内普及得很快,吸引了众多大学生的参与。对于初学者来说,如何准备和参加比赛可能会有些困惑。以下是一等奖得主们提供的备赛建议和比赛经验,分享给大家。这些建议都是基于实际情况,所以建议收藏。

1. 在省赛中拿奖不需要过多的算法知识。只要掌握 C/C++/JAVA /Python语法,并且完成了 300~500 道无重复题(包括模拟题),正常发挥就可以保底省二。

2. 如果想在国赛中拿奖,最后的关键并不是编程能力,而是数学能力。

3. 不必专门学习编程语法。只要会选择和循环语句就可以直接刷题。刷题、刷题、再刷题是最快的提高方法!

4. 没必要去刷 Leetcode,聪明的人直接去刷往届真题,历年真题全部都有,并且还有题解。把最近 3~5 年的题全部弄明白,不拿奖才怪。

5. 在省赛的填空题根本不用写代码,完全就是数学题。找规律,用手算或者计算机算出来就可以!你可以使用竞赛电脑上面的软件,例如Excel!

6. 不需要买太多算法书籍和视频资料,因为你根本不会看完。不如直接刷题,不会就看题解,反复练习,量变引起质变,做简单直接的事情。

7. 不要在意哪个组别竞争少而报哪个组,而是自己擅长哪个组就报哪个组。切忌是明明擅长  Python却去选择C++,因为你不知道 C++ 组的人也是这么想的。语言都只是工具,选择顺手的即可。

8. 不要在意报名费用 300 块钱的问题,即便学校不报销,也要自费去参加比赛。即便是半个月的生活费也要去,因为经历的价值远远大于这 300 元的报名费。

9. ACM 级别的大佬可能连蓝桥杯的国赛都进不了,但并不意味着他们的水平不行。因为比赛制度和题型都不一样,所以不应该以结果论英雄。

希望能够帮到你在蓝桥杯比赛取得一定的奖项~ 

蓝桥杯大赛青少组省赛

  • 省赛每个组别设置一、二、三等奖、优秀奖,原则上各奖项的比例为10%、20%、30%、40%。

  • 省赛一等奖选手获得直接进入全国总决赛资格。所有获奖选手均可获得由工业和信息化部人才交流中心及大赛组委会联合颁发的获奖证书。

  • 省赛采用统一命题、分赛区比赛的组织方式。选手在指定赛点参加省赛,如因疫情影响,大赛将在部分受影响区域安排组织线上比赛。

蓝桥杯大赛青少组国赛

  • 国赛每个组别设置一、二、三等奖、优秀奖,原则上各奖项的比例为10%、20%、30%、40%。

  • 所有获奖选手均可获得由工业和信息化部人才交流中心及大赛组委会联合颁发的获奖证书。

比赛范围

创意编程组

python基础知识范围

基本语法,如程序的格式框架、缩进、注释、变量、命名、保留字、数据类型、赋值语句、引用,基本输入输出等;

• 基本数据类型,数据类型的运算,类型判断和类型间转换;

• 程序的控制结构,顺序、分支、循环;

• 函数和代码复用;

• (通常仅限中高级考试)面向对象编程的思想,类和对象的关系,构造方法和 self 的使用技巧,类的继承和多态;

• (通常仅限中高级考试)组合数据类型的基本概念,列表类型及其操作,字典类型及其操作;

• (通常仅限中高级考试)Python 计算生态,标准库及 Python 内置函数,Python IO 流文件操作等。

考试时长

Python 创意编程组

初级(U10,7-10 岁学生,约 1-4 年级)

中级(U14,11-14 岁学生,约 5-8 年级)

高级(U18,15-18 岁学生,约 9-12 年级)

所有级别均为90分钟。

计算思维组-考察范围

计算思维组面向小学生(7-12 岁,约 1-6 年级),通过设计多个角度的考核题目、层次科学的试卷组合、线上限时的考试形式,更加精确地考查学生的计算能力、反应能力、思维与分析能力,使学生的每一次答题都能够获得准确的、可跨地域时间比较的成绩。

计算思维包含四个基础方法,或四个奠基石:

问题分解

将问题分解成更小规模、更容易解决的子问题,并且能够将子问题的解组合为原始问题的解。

模式抽象

将问题描述中的非关键信息除,只提取出表示问题本质的关键信息。

算法设计

设计一系列可行的规则与步骤来解决问题并完成任务。

模式识别

找出不同问题之间的共性,基于共性建立抽象模型。

计算思维组将考察如下方面:

• 计算机基础及理论:计算机基础知识、布尔代数、逻辑电路、数与进制转换、集合、排列组合、概率、数论等;
• 信息表示与编码:字符、数值及图像的编码等;
• 计算机语言及编程:程序执行的流程控制(顺序执行、分支、循环)、计算及数据处理、程序的封装与模块化等;
• 数据结构:线性数据结构(数组、链表、队列、栈等)、非线性数据结构(集合、树、图、哈希等);
• 算法:算法策略、查找、排序、哈希算法、基于树的算法、基于图的算法、博弈等;
• 计算机系统与应用:计算机软硬件系统、信息与通信、计算机网络、数据库、数据挖掘、人工智能等;
• 观察与推理:平面图形、立体图形、图形推理、数字推理、思维趣题等。

其他资源

https://www.lanqiaoqingshao.cn/lanqiao-introduction

如何准备蓝桥杯比赛? - 知乎

这篇关于趣学python编程(六、关于蓝桥杯比赛)的文章就介绍到这儿,希望我们推荐的文章对编程师们有所帮助!



http://www.chinasem.cn/article/398724

相关文章

python panda库从基础到高级操作分析

《pythonpanda库从基础到高级操作分析》本文介绍了Pandas库的核心功能,包括处理结构化数据的Series和DataFrame数据结构,数据读取、清洗、分组聚合、合并、时间序列分析及大数据... 目录1. Pandas 概述2. 基本操作:数据读取与查看3. 索引操作:精准定位数据4. Group

Python pandas库自学超详细教程

《Pythonpandas库自学超详细教程》文章介绍了Pandas库的基本功能、安装方法及核心操作,涵盖数据导入(CSV/Excel等)、数据结构(Series、DataFrame)、数据清洗、转换... 目录一、什么是Pandas库(1)、Pandas 应用(2)、Pandas 功能(3)、数据结构二、安

Python使用Tenacity一行代码实现自动重试详解

《Python使用Tenacity一行代码实现自动重试详解》tenacity是一个专为Python设计的通用重试库,它的核心理念就是用简单、清晰的方式,为任何可能失败的操作添加重试能力,下面我们就来看... 目录一切始于一个简单的 API 调用Tenacity 入门:一行代码实现优雅重试精细控制:让重试按我

Python安装Pandas库的两种方法

《Python安装Pandas库的两种方法》本文介绍了三种安装PythonPandas库的方法,通过cmd命令行安装并解决版本冲突,手动下载whl文件安装,更换国内镜像源加速下载,最后建议用pipli... 目录方法一:cmd命令行执行pip install pandas方法二:找到pandas下载库,然后

Python实现网格交易策略的过程

《Python实现网格交易策略的过程》本文讲解Python网格交易策略,利用ccxt获取加密货币数据及backtrader回测,通过设定网格节点,低买高卖获利,适合震荡行情,下面跟我一起看看我们的第一... 网格交易是一种经典的量化交易策略,其核心思想是在价格上下预设多个“网格”,当价格触发特定网格时执行买

Python标准库之数据压缩和存档的应用详解

《Python标准库之数据压缩和存档的应用详解》在数据处理与存储领域,压缩和存档是提升效率的关键技术,Python标准库提供了一套完整的工具链,下面小编就来和大家简单介绍一下吧... 目录一、核心模块架构与设计哲学二、关键模块深度解析1.tarfile:专业级归档工具2.zipfile:跨平台归档首选3.

使用Python构建智能BAT文件生成器的完美解决方案

《使用Python构建智能BAT文件生成器的完美解决方案》这篇文章主要为大家详细介绍了如何使用wxPython构建一个智能的BAT文件生成器,它不仅能够为Python脚本生成启动脚本,还提供了完整的文... 目录引言运行效果图项目背景与需求分析核心需求技术选型核心功能实现1. 数据库设计2. 界面布局设计3

Python进行JSON和Excel文件转换处理指南

《Python进行JSON和Excel文件转换处理指南》在数据交换与系统集成中,JSON与Excel是两种极为常见的数据格式,本文将介绍如何使用Python实现将JSON转换为格式化的Excel文件,... 目录将 jsON 导入为格式化 Excel将 Excel 导出为结构化 JSON处理嵌套 JSON:

Python操作PDF文档的主流库使用指南

《Python操作PDF文档的主流库使用指南》PDF因其跨平台、格式固定的特性成为文档交换的标准,然而,由于其复杂的内部结构,程序化操作PDF一直是个挑战,本文主要为大家整理了Python操作PD... 目录一、 基础操作1.PyPDF2 (及其继任者 pypdf)2.PyMuPDF / fitz3.Fre

python设置环境变量路径实现过程

《python设置环境变量路径实现过程》本文介绍设置Python路径的多种方法:临时设置(Windows用`set`,Linux/macOS用`export`)、永久设置(系统属性或shell配置文件... 目录设置python路径的方法临时设置环境变量(适用于当前会话)永久设置环境变量(Windows系统